<strong>Housing</strong> <strong>for</strong> <strong>Varying</strong> <strong>Needs</strong> <strong>Review</strong>APPENDIX 2 (a)Sheltered <strong>Housing</strong> <strong>Review</strong> Group: terms of reference1. Background and ContextThe current projections relating to the ageing populations and the <strong>for</strong>ecastreduction in working age population present us with multiple challenges. Inresponse to these issues, three main themes are emerging from the nationaland local policy context:• Shifting the balance of care agenda, moving further towardsindependent living <strong>for</strong> older people, focusing on low-level preventativeservices, such as the introduction of telecare and occupational therapyservices;• Creating more flexible housing and support options that give olderpeople a greater choice;• Developing integrated care at home service, which are responsive tomeet the needs of older people.Good quality housing, in particular sheltered and very sheltered housing playsan important role in supporting people to live independently. It is vital that weensure that our housing is fit <strong>for</strong> purpose.2. PurposeThe purpose of this review is to undertake a series of work-streams related tothe <strong>Council</strong>’s existing portfolio of sheltered and very sheltered housing toascertain its fit <strong>for</strong> purpose and provides suitable housing, which meets theneeds and aspirations <strong>for</strong> both existing and new tenants.The final report shall consider the role of other landlords and privateownership models play in meeting the overall needs.3. ObjectivesThe review will also be taken <strong>for</strong>ward in the context of the followingobjectives:• To review the adequacy and standards of existing accommodation <strong>for</strong>older people.• To evaluate and consider future demands <strong>for</strong> sheltered and verysheltered housing.• To review the support services provided by the council in sheltered andvery sheltered housing services.• To review the future use of hard to let sheltered housing.• To review the allocations and charging policy <strong>for</strong> sheltered and veryhousing.• To analyse the impact of changes to the scheme of allocations.• To take account of the views of tenants.4.
